Dihydrocodeine DHC 30mg – A Closer Look at its Formulation

Dihydrocodeine DHC 30mg is a pharmaceutical formulation that belongs to the opioid analgesic class, serving as a potent analgesic for the management of moderate to severe pain. This medication is derived from codeine, undergoing a chemical modification to enhance its efficacy and provide a more robust pain-relieving effect. The primary mechanism of action involves binding to the mu-opioid receptors in the central nervous system, ultimately modulating the perception of pain. In terms of its formulation, Dihydrocodeine 30mg tablets typically consist of dihydrocodeine bitartrate as the active ingredient. The bitartrate salt form is chosen for its enhanced solubility, aiding in the absorption and distribution of the drug within the body. This formulation choice contributes to the rapid onset of action associated with DHC, making it effective in providing prompt relief to individuals suffering from acute pain conditions. The pharmaceutical composition of Dihydrocodeine 30mg tablets extends beyond the active ingredient, encompassing various excipients and binders to ensure stability, uniformity, and proper release of the drug.

Common excipients found in DHC formulations include lactose, microcrystalline cellulose, and starch. These ingredients not only facilitate the manufacturing process but also contribute to the overall bioavailability of the medication. The tablet’s outer shell, typically coated for ease of swallowing, may contain additional components such as hydroxypropyl methylcellulose, polyethylene glycol, and titanium dioxide. These coating agents serve both functional and aesthetic purposes, ensuring that the tablet dissolves appropriately in the gastrointestinal tract while also providing a visually identifiable and easily distinguishable product. Dihydrocodeine DHC 30mg pharmacokinetic profile is influenced by its metabolism in the liver, where it undergoes biotransformation primarily through the cytochrome P450 enzyme system. The resulting metabolites contribute to the overall therapeutic effects and duration of action.

Additionally, the metabolic pathway plays a crucial role in determining the potential for drug interactions, necessitating careful consideration when co-administering DHC with other medications that may affect its metabolism. It is noteworthy that dihydrocodeine, like other opioids, carries a risk of tolerance, dependence, and abuse. As a result, its use should be closely monitored by healthcare professionals, and patients should adhere strictly to prescribed dosage regimens.
